Canada Pension Plan Regulations (C.R.C., c. 385)

Regulations are current to 2024-03-06 and last amended on 2021-06-23. Previous Versions

SCHEDULE IV(Section 24)

  • 1 Province of Ontario

    • (a) Employment as a judge appointed by the Government of Canada.

    • (b) Employment by appointment of Her Majesty in right of Ontario, or of an agent of Her Majesty in right of Ontario, as a member of an agency, board, commission, committee or other incorporated or unincorporated body, who is paid fees or other remuneration on a per diem basis, or a retainer or honorarium, and who is not in the full-time employment of Her Majesty in right of Ontario or of an agent of Her Majesty in right of Ontario.

  • 2 Province of Alberta

    • (a) Employment as members of the Legislative Assembly of Alberta and who have not contributed to the General Revenue Fund such contributions as are required by the Public Service Pension Act, being chapter 299, Revised Statutes of Alberta, 1970, as amended.

    • (b) Employment as members of Commissions, Boards or Committees by appointment of Her Majesty in right of Alberta or of an agent of Her Majesty in right of the said Province and who are paid fees or other remuneration on a per diem basis and who are not regularly employed by Her Majesty in right of the Province of Alberta or by an agent of Her Majesty in right of the said Province.

    • (c) Employment to provide services for which the employee is paid a retainer, an honorarium or on a fee basis.

  • 3 Province of Manitoba

    Employment as members of boards, commissions or committees by appointment of Her Majesty in right of Manitoba or of an agent of Her Majesty in right of that province, who are paid a retainer, an honorarium or on a fee basis.

  • 4 Province of Newfoundland

    • (a) Employment as Chairman or a member of

      • (i) the Labour Relations Board of Newfoundland;

      • (ii) the Apprenticeship Board of Newfoundland;

      • (iii) the Minimum Wage Board of Newfoundland;

      • (iv) the Conciliation Boards of Newfoundland;

      • (v) the Apprenticeship Advisory and Examining Committees of Newfoundland;

      • (vi) the Industrial Inquiry Commissions of Newfoundland; or

      • (vii) the Boiler Inspection Advisory Committees of Newfoundland.

    • (b) Employment as Chairman of the St. John’s Metropolitan Area Board.

    • (c) Employment as a member of the Boiler Inspection Board of Examiners of Newfoundland.

    • (d) Employment as

      • (i) a Government of Newfoundland charring contractor;

      • (ii) a part-time medical practitioner or specialist who is paid a fixed annual retainer; or

      • (iii) a local road employee.

  • 5 Province of Nova Scotia

    • (a) Employment as a member of a board, commission or agency of Her Majesty in right of Nova Scotia who is employed otherwise than full time as such member.

    • (b) Employment to provide services for which the employee is paid a retainer, an honorarium or on a fee basis.

    • (c) [Repealed, SOR/88-638, s. 1]

  • 6 Province of British Columbia

    Employment as members of agencies, boards, commissions or committees by appointment of Her Majesty in right of British Columbia or of an agent of Her Majesty in right of that province, who are paid fees or other remuneration on a per diem basis.

  • 7 Province of Saskatchewan

    • (a) [Repealed, SOR/89-304, s. 1]

    • (b) Employment as Judges of the Surrogate Courts of Saskatchewan.

    • (c) Employment as members of Boards, Commissions or Committees by appointment of Her Majesty in right of Saskatchewan, who are paid fees or honorariums on a per diem basis.

  • 8 Province of Prince Edward Island

    • (a) Substitute and remedial teachers employed on a casual basis.

    • (b) Highway road section foremen employed on a casual basis and labourers working under their supervision.

    • (c) Persons receiving training allowances during a period of education.

  • 9 Province of New Brunswick

    Employment as a member or an employee of any of the boards, commissions or committees hereinafter listed, except the employment as a member or an employee thereof whose duties require his full time attention and who receives for performing such duties a regular salary:
